    Lombardis was a mixed experience. The pizza was incredible and the mozzarella sticks were some of the best ever. The pasta was definitely homemade and was delicious. We were able to get a table right away and were excited, because right when you walked in, the restaurant smelled like an authentic, amazing Italian restaurant. Unfortunately, our pizza came out about 20 minutes before the rest of the entrees. Additionally, the waitress said she did not have time to bring us bread and that it would come with the pastas. When we asked for no onions on the salad, we were told it was premade. And most disappointingly, the chicken we got as a side was not cooked. The waitress did not charge us for it but her attitude was very rude. I would definitely go back for pizza and would maybe consider carryout. Having a waitress or waiter that is hospitable and welcoming really can add to or ruin an experience. I'm confident that my experience is not typical because of how busy the restaurant was and always is.

    Definitely a mixed experience during my visit here. Stopped by on a Sunday and even though the place was packed, we were able to get seated right away. Was able to place our order pretty quickly, but the rest of the experience was a bit off. We did get our salads and mozzarella sticks pretty quickly, but our pizza arrived at least 20 minutes before the rest of our entrees. Whats strange is the other entrees were just pasta, so you would think that would have came out first. We had to keep asking our server where the rest of the food was and she was a bit rude. I do understand the restaurant was busy and the food coming out isn't her fault, but there's definitely better ways to go about it. She seemed overwhelmed and when I went to ask for a refill of my tea, she ended up bringing me water instead. When the pastas did arrive, our one pasta dish was just sauce lumped on top, not even mixed together. The other pasta came with sauce on the side (which is how we asked for it) but then a piece of chicken that was basically rubber. The pizza was great and I'd probably get it again, but I'd skip the rest.

    Listen. This joint is making delicious pizza. While it has thicker crust than most, it's not Detroit style or deep dish- but the flavors and "ambience" transported me back to the little Italian joints in Chicago suburbs- the small mom and pop shops I grew up on. Thick cheese flavored by all the greats - not just the mozzarella - stands up to their crust- so everything is perfectly balanced. I loved the old school stained glass light fixtures and dark wood booths - just like the old days. Don't change a thing!

    We stayed across the street from this restaurant and walked over in our first night after our 4.5+ hour drive to OC. We all liked it so much that when the place we planed on going to later in the week was closed after the boardwalk, we came back here. We had a wait which was expected but our table was ready and service was fast. We asked for bread and it was freshly sliced and warm and delicious. Our daughters ordered chicken parm and like that they were able to pick their pasta. They both said the chicken was good and had leftover pasta and ordered it again the 2nd time we went. I ordered the shrimp scampi with spaghetti which was a bit overcooked for me but still good. The next time I too ordered the chicken parm and it was very good, with vodka sauce and penne. The vodka sauce was excellent. My husband had the bolognese and loved it. Ordered it the 2nd time and wanted to stop in our way home for a 3rd portion or to order the sauce!! lol. The pizza was very good too. We had it both times and brought the leftovers back to the hotel and it was good even cold. Service was quick and efficient. Place is like stepping into grandmas house. We will definitely be back next time we're in OC MD.

    A small Italian homestyle restaurant across from our hotel while on holiday. Place seems to only be open for dinner and quite popular. The interior is old school with stained glass lamp shades (all different and none matching), and the wooden booths are small and tight. A lot of tables available though. Our server did not seem to be very familiar with the menu. Could not describe items for order. The food came in an odd order. Side of bread came last. Some reviews mention garlic bread but this was just regular bread with a side of butter. Kids meals seemed hearty. Tenders were tasty. Burger bun wasn't great. Chicken parm was yummy. Hawaiian pizza was alright. The sauce is too salty. The crust too hard/crispy. The cheese had burned onto the pizza and the pineapples were not sweet enough to overcome the saltiness of the sauce and Virginia ham. Overall we liked it for the "nostalgic Italian American home cooking." Someone who appeared to be the owner came by to check on us. That was nice of him.
